The Renogy All-in-One Hybrid Solar Inverter integrates a 24V 3000W inverter, an 80A AC charger, and an 80A MPPT charge controller. It features high-efficiency MPPT technology (up to 99.9%) for maximum solar energy harvesting. With four charging modes and three output modes, it caters to diverse power needs. Comprehensive electronic protection functions ensure system safety and stability.

3. Awọn ẹya Ọja
- All-in-One Hybrid Solar Solution: This system combines solar power and AC power input. It integrates an 80A MPPT solar charge controller, an AC/generator battery charger, and a battery inverter, providing a comprehensive solution for off-grid systems and Uninterruptible Power Supply (UPS) functionality.
- Ibamu Batiri Agbaye: Supports various battery types including AGM/Sealed, Gel, Lead-Acid, and Lithium, with a customizable user mode for optimal performance.
- Reliable Pure Sine Wave Output: Built on a fully digital intelligent design, the DC-AC inverter module utilizes advanced SPWM technology to produce a pure sine wave output, ensuring stable and clean power for sensitive electronics.
- Four Charging Modes: Offers four selectable charging modes: Solar Only, Mains Power Priority, Solar Priority, and Hybrid (Mains & Solar) Charging.
- Iṣẹ Ipese Agbara Ailopin (UPS): Features an integrated UPS function, allowing the device to seamlessly switch to battery power during a grid outage, preventing interruptions to connected computers and other critical appliances.

5.2 Àwọn Ìgbésẹ̀ Gbígbà àti Ìjáde
Select the appropriate charging and output modes using the touch buttons (14) on the control panel.

Nọmba 6: Charging and Output Modes. This diagram illustrates the four available charging modes: PV Priority, Grid Priority, Hybrid Charging, and Solar Only. It also shows three output modes: PV Priority, Grid Priority, and Inverter Priority. These modes allow users to select the most suitable power management strategy for their system.
Awọn ọna gbigba agbara:
- Oorun Nikan: Ó ṣe pàtàkì fún agbára oòrùn fún gbígbà bátírì.
- Mains Power Priority: Prioritizes AC grid power for battery charging.
- Iyanju Oorun: Ó ṣe pàtàkì fún agbára oòrùn fún gbígbà àti pípèsè ẹrù.
- Hybrid (Mains & Solar) Charging: Uses both solar and grid power for charging as needed.
Awọn ọna Ijade:
- Àkọ́kọ́ PV: Prioritizes solar power for loads.
- Àkọ́kọ́ Àkójọpọ̀: Prioritizes AC grid power for loads.
- Àkọ́kọ́ Inverter: Prioritizes battery power (via inverter) for loads.

7. Laasigbotitusita
If you encounter issues, refer to the following common troubleshooting steps. For persistent problems, contact Renogy customer support.
| Isoro | Owun to le Fa | Ojutu |
|---|---|---|
| Ko si agbarajade lati inu inverter | Battery low/disconnected, Overload, Inverter fault, AC input issue | Ṣayẹwo awọn asopọ batiri ati voltage. Reduce load. Check for fault codes on LCD. Verify AC input power. |
| Batteries not charging from solar | PV panels disconnected/damaged, Incorrect PV voltage, Charge controller fault, Incorrect charging mode selected | Ṣe àyẹ̀wò àwọn ìsopọ̀ PV panel àti voltage. Ensure PV voltage is within range. Check charge controller settings and selected charging mode. |
| Ifihan LCD ko ṣiṣẹ | No power to inverter, Display fault | Check main power switch and battery connection. If power is present, contact support. |
| Ìkìlọ̀/ìparí ẹrù tó pọ̀ jù | Too many appliances connected, Short circuit in load | Disconnect some loads. Check for short circuits in connected appliances. Restart the inverter. |
